Course Details

User-centered Design: Understanding user needs, pain points, and behaviors to inform product design and development. • IoT Product Design: Designing products for the Internet of Things (IoT) including connected devices and systems. • User Interface (UI) Design: Designing user-friendly interfaces for connected products, including mobile and web-based applications. • User Experience (UX) Design: Creating seamless user experiences across multiple touchpoints, devices, and platforms. • Industrial Design: Designing the physical form and functionality of connected products, including ergonomics, aesthetics, and usability. • Prototyping and Testing: Rapidly prototyping and testing connected products to validate design concepts and iterate on product development. • Design for Manufacturing: Understanding manufacturing processes, materials, and constraints to inform product design decisions. • Data Privacy and Security: Designing connected products with privacy and security in mind to protect user data and prevent unauthorized access. • Sustainable Design: Designing connected products that minimize environmental impact, conserve resources, and promote sustainability.
